Ticket: Sign-off needed before Friday cut. The Quillbox address autocomplete widget now debounces lookups at 250ms and caps suggestions at six entries. QA passed on staging; no open regressions. Release train 24.8 is blocked until this is approved. Do not merge to the release branch without it. Sign-off is required from the owner named below.

signatory, yahog-badug: Quenix Ulaael

Runbook: Pennywhistle notification fan-out backpressure. When the fan-out workers fall behind, the outbox table balloons and delivery latency spikes — you'll see it first in the Dovetail queue-depth graph. Don't just scale workers; check whether a single noisy tenant is flooding the topic, and throttle them via the tenant config first. If you do scale, bump FANOUT_WORKERS in the deploy env, redeploy, and watch for drain within ten minutes. The workers authenticate to the broker with a credential set on the next line of the env file.

env line for tagaf-yahif: LEDGER_TOKEN29=a7e22fd0ee7d43436e62c1c3439fb

# Cold-start mitigation for the Lampwick serverless handlers. We pre-warm a
# small pool and keep containers alive just long enough to dodge the worst
# latency spikes without burning money on idle capacity. Rufina tuned these
# against last quarter's traffic, so trust them until proven wrong. The
# current constants are as follows.

constants for yagaf-taweg:
WEIGHTS = {
    "belael": 881,
    "pelael": 167,
    "ulaix": 116,
}

**Ticket: Drift in Pressplate template renderer config**

Hey folks — quick heads-up for anyone new: the render nodes in cluster B drifted from what's in the repo. Cache TTLs got hand-edited during the holiday incident and never backported, so template rendering is ~2x slower on fresh deploys. Treat the repo as truth and reconcile cluster B. For reference, the intended values are these.

deployment values, hadup-yajog:
[holion]
team = silwyn
access_code = ac_eb6e99
host = holion.novacio.internal
port = 5672
owner = kasok.sorion
peer = sorvan.kelvinet.local